Palmer Ledge
Palmer Ledge is a bench in Lewis, New York and has an elevation of 1,079 feet. Palmer Ledge is situated nearby to the hamlet Kimball Mill, as well as near Remington Corners.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Harrisville is a hamlet and former village in Lewis County, New York, United States. The community is now a census-designated place. The population was 628 at the 2010 census. Harrisville is situated 5 miles northeast of Palmer Ledge.
